Delete a branch locally and from Github

function delete_from_github() { | |
log=$(git log origin/$1..$1 --oneline) | |
if [[ -z "${log}" ]]; then | |
git push origin :$1 | |
git branch -D $1 | |
elif [[ "${log}" == *"path not in the working tree"* ]]; then | |
echo -e "\033[0;31mIt doesn't appear that your branch exists remotely." | |
tput sgr0 | |
while true; do | |
read -p "Are you sure you want to delete this branch? [y/n] `echo $'\n> '`" yn | |
case $yn in | |
[Yy]* ) git push origin :$1; git branch -D $1; break;; | |
[Nn]* ) break;; | |
* ) echo "Please answer Yes or No.";; | |
esac | |
done | |
else | |
echo -e "\033[0;31mYour local branch: $1 has commits that have not been pushed:" | |
echo -e "\033[0;33m${log}" | |
tput sgr0 | |
while true; do | |
read -p "Are you sure you want to delete this branch? [y/n] `echo $'\n> '`" yn | |
case $yn in | |
[Yy]* ) git push origin :$1; git branch -D $1; break;; | |
[Nn]* ) break;; | |
* ) echo "Please answer Yes or No.";; | |
esac | |
done | |
fi | |
} |
